Ben Thomas (Will Smith) a “IRS agent” has suffered a tragic accident that is unclear till later events. He takes his brother’s name and goes in search of redemption, helping seven people along the way. He meets Emily Posa (Rosario Dawson) a women with a weak heart and Ezra Turner (Woody Harrelson) a blind telemarketer with a gentle nature, along with 5 others.
